Noun
edit二妙丸
- A yellowish-brown pill used in traditional Chinese medicine to "remove damp-heat, when there is damp-heat in the lower part of the body marked by redness, swelling, hotness and pain in the legs and knees, erysipelas of the lower extremities, morbid leukorrhea, or wetness and itching of the scrotum".
Ermiao Wan has the following herbal ingredients:
Name | Chinese (S) | Grams |
---|---|---|
Rhizoma Atractylodis (stir-baked) | 苍术 (炒) | 500 |
Cortex Phellodendri (stir-baked) | 黄柏 (炒) | 500 |
